Can anybody explain how he gets full nandu points? I never bothered to learn the scoring and it seems like he doesn't do as many jumps as he usually does.
@Jaygenius Wushu is scored with 3 separate scores, and nandu is one of those, which amounts to 2.00 points to the total score. Nandu is then broken down into two parts, Movement and Connection, and movements are quite literally jumps (there's a bit more but w/e) and connections, which are things like horse stance or splits at the end of each jump. You need 1.4 points total towards Movement and 0.6 towards Connection to get that 2.0 total

@Jaygenius I'm not TOO certain as to how China scores their nandu exactly, but I'm fairly certain it looks something like this:
XZZT 720 (splits) - 0.4 movement + 0.25 connection
XZZT 360 -> XFJ 720 (splits) - 0.3 movement + 0.2 connection + 0.4 movement + 0.25 connection
TKBL 540 -> 0.3 movement + 0.15 connection
Total: 1.4 movement + 0.85 connection = 2.25 total, well over the minimum requirement.
